Exclusive: Jennifer Love Hewitt Talks LOVE & Valentine’s Day Hacks

Jennifer Love Hewitt is the ultimate triple threat—actress, singer, and certified heart-stealer.

Bursting onto the scene in the ’90s with Party of Five, she quickly cemented her place in pop culture with her girl-next-door charm, effortless charisma, and scream queen cred in I Know What You Did Last Summer. From teen rom-coms (Can’t Hardly Wait, anyone?) to supernatural drama (Ghost Whisperer), she’s done it all—while keeping fans enchanted with her signature warmth and down-to-earth vibe.

When she’s not lighting up the screen (or belting out a sultry ballad—yes, she’s a pop star too!), Hewitt keeps busy being a devoted mom, social media sweetheart, and an all-around ray of sunshine. Whether she’s solving mysteries or making us swoon, one thing’s for sure—Jennifer Love Hewitt will always have a special place in our ’90s-loving hearts.

Need some fresh ideas for Valentine’s Day this year? Whether you’re spending it with a special someone, enjoying time with friends, or embracing self-love, Jennifer Love Hewitt has teamed up with Ferrero Rocher to share her favorite traditions and ways to celebrate. And don’t worry—we’ve got all the heart-shaped details just for you!


The Knockturnal: What are some creative ways to celebrate Valentine’s Day as a family?

JENNIFER LOVE HEWITT: We love a family dinner with heart shaped pizzas and balloons. And then ending off the night with sweet treats.

The Knockturnal: How can couples personalize their Valentine’s Day celebration to reflect their unique relationship?

JLH:That’s a good question! My go-to is always to incorporate personalization, so you can do that through homemade art, handmade gifts, and DIY cards, anything to make it special and unique.

The Knockturnal: What are some budget-friendly yet meaningful ways to make the day special?

JLH: This is my favorite one that’s super cost effective – take a mason jar and write reasons why you love someone on little strips of paper and then add them all into the jar, decorate the jar and tie with ribbon and you have the best gift!
 
The Knockturnal: How can singles or friends celebrate Valentine’s Day in a fun and fulfilling way? GALENTINES! 

JLH: Here’s a perfect idea for Galentine’s that’s fun and also super creative. I’d take your favorite candy, mine is Ferrero Rocher chocolates, you can find them at your local grocery store. I’d put them into clear ornaments and then have everyone draw on the ornaments with markers or paint with Valentine’s Day colors and designs. You can hang them to dry and then use them to decorate your kitchen or living room. I’d also set out wine and appetizers of course to make it a classic and fun Galentine’s Day party
 
The Knockturnal: Do you have any tips for planning a surprise experience rather than giving a physical gift?

JLH: Experiences can be so much better than physical gifts – we’re all about finding that quality time these days. Surprises don’t have to be extravagant, keep it simple. Fill a room with balloons, make popcorn, add Ferrero Rocher chocolates and watch a romcom – that’s all you need to get in the Valentine’s Day spirit. 

The Knockturnal: What are some romantic at-home date ideas for couples who prefer to stay in?

JLH: This is a good one – what comes to my mind is just making the night about just you two. Order or make a heart shaped pizza together, drink some great wine and dance around the kitchen.
 
The Knockturnal: How can busy professionals make time for a memorable Valentine’s Day without a lot of planning?

JLH: It really is hard to make the time with everyone’s busy schedules, I’d say schedule a “love meeting.” Bring food and wine in a can and interview them for the position of your life partner. It’s kind of sexy and fun and super easy to pull off.
 
The Knockturnal: What are some ways to incorporate self-care and mindfulness into Valentine’s Day celebrations?

JLH: Self-love and mindfully is SO important! I would do a Valentine’s spa in your house. You can give each other massages, run warm baths, light candles and just relax together.
 
The Knockturnal: Do you have any unique traditions that could inspire a fresh take on the holiday?

JLH: I love making new memorable traditions, let’s see. Maybe making a love basket filled with their favorite things for 14 days? It’s kind of like a love advent calendar but it can be personalized and filled with goodies.
 
The Knockturnal: How can couples keep the romance alive beyond just Valentine’s Day?

JLH: We like to hug everyday no matter what. I know it sounds like a given but with kids and busy schedules, it’s not always as easy as it seems. So, make 365-day commitment that no matter what you have a long hug twice a day. No words. Just deep breaths and love.

Thank you so much, Jennifer! The reigning Queen of ’90s nostalgia & timeless charm!
